Output d38caf810a7dac75185c26b393717efc1fb43f5c6022779640a593182c5f066d:114

value
354294
script pubkey
OP_0 OP_PUSHBYTES_20 28d4000b5d998639677f179a1aa830d975500034
address
bc1q9r2qqz6anxrrjemlz7dp42psm964qqp5pzuyvq
transaction
d38caf810a7dac75185c26b393717efc1fb43f5c6022779640a593182c5f066d
spent
true